At the western end of the dam there is a beautiful lawn where you can swim. If you cross the dam and follow the narrow hiking path on the east side after the turnstile for about 1km, you will reach a small meadow. There you can also sunbathe naked in peace. When I visited in August 2024 there were only a few visitors and it was wonderfully quiet and relaxed.

Esternberg is characterized by its natural setting along the Danube River. While there are no prominent natural lakes directly within the municipality, the area features reservoirs, rivers, and fish ponds. The Danube itself offers recreational opportunities, and you can find man-made structures like the Ilz Dam and Fish Ladder and the Konzinger Steg — Footbridge over the Ranna Reservoir.
Yes, several spots are suitable for families. The Oberilzmühle Reservoir is a recreation area with clear waters and tranquility, often considered family-friendly. The Konzinger Steg — Footbridge over the Ranna Reservoir offers an easy walk with views, and the Rannasee is an artificial swimming lake with amenities like a water slide, making it a popular family destination.
For stunning views, visit the Konzinger Steg — Footbridge over the Ranna Reservoir, which offers a wonderful perspective of the Ranna Reservoir and Oberkappel. The Ilz Dam and Fish Ladder also provides great views over the dam onto the water. Additionally, the Oberilzmühle Reservoir and Rannasee are known for their scenic beauty.

Yes, the Ilz Dam and Fish Ladder is a notable man-made monument on a river, offering views over the dam and allowing crossing of the Ilz River. The Konzinger Steg — Footbridge over the Ranna Reservoir is another significant structure, providing a stable wooden crossing over the Ranna Reservoir.
While the Danube River itself offers recreational opportunities, specific bathing spots are more common further along the Danube in Lower Austria. However, the Rannasee is an artificial swimming lake, and the Oberilzmühle Reservoir is a recreation area with clear waters, often used for relaxation. For the Path Between the Ilz River and Fish Ponds, there is an extra designated swimming area with a lawn and kiosk, despite some signs indicating otherwise.
Visitors frequently praise the tranquil natural environment and the scenic views. Many appreciate the clear waters of places like the Oberilzmühle Reservoir and the idyllic setting of the Ilz fish house area. The stability and views from the Konzinger Steg — Footbridge over the Ranna Reservoir are also highly rated.
Yes, the path around the Ranna Reservoir, accessible via the Konzinger Steg, is described as easy to master and leads along shady paths. The Path Between the Ilz River and Fish Ponds also offers a pleasant walk with water on both sides.
